MSCT Evaluation Of The Relation Between Vertebral-basilar Insufficiency And Vertebral Artery And Its Neighboring Structure

Objective: To explore the value of multi-slice computed tomography in evaluating the relationship between vertebral-basilar insufficiency and vertebral artery and its neighboring structure. Materials and methods: Between April 2007 and April 2008, 92 patients received plain and enhancement scan of computed tomography of vertebral artery in the first affiliated hospital of Kunming Medical College. All of them (50 men and 42 women; 84 right-handed persons and 8 left-handed persons; age range, 34-76year;mean age, 50.6 years) were divided into three groups: the first group included the patients who didn't show any symptom of vertebral-basilar insufficiency; the second group included the patients who were verified as vertebral-basilar insufficiency by reason of vertebral artery disease by clinical doctors and radiologists; the third group included the patients who were verified as vertebral-basilar insufficiency by reason of disease of the neighboring structure of vertebral artery,this group was again divided into two groups according to symptom of sympathetic nervous. All patients underwent CT scan and post reconstruction according to standard examine program. Meanwhile, dimensions, area and ratio between transverse foramen area and vertebral artery area were measured. Results: Among all patients, 28 patients (30.43%) were found of three kinds of variation. An abnormal level of entrance was observed in 26.09% of specimens (24 cases). Vertebral artery sulcus ring of atlas was found in 2.17% of specimens (2 cases). Besides ,an abnormality of vertebral artery tortuous course below the posterior arch of the atlas was found in 2.17% of specimens (2 cases). The measurement of transverse foramen and vertebral artery showed that transverse foramen was smaller and smaller from C1 to C7.Besides, the right transverse foramens and vertebral arteries of right-handed persons were smaller than the left, but the left-handed persons showed the opposite conclusion. The ratio between transverse foramen area and vertebral artery area of vertebral-basilar insufficiency patients with symptom of sympathetic nervous were larger than normal group and the other patients of the third group without symptom of sympathetic nervous was smaller than normal group. Among the second group, atherosclerosis, arteritis and trauma were found to be relation with vertebral-basilar insufficiency, respectively in 83.33 % (n=20), 8.33 % (n=2),8.33 %(n=2).Conclusion: Firstly, Post reconstruction techniques of MSCT and original image are accurate and sensitive in studing the relationship between vertebral-basilar insufficiency and vertebral artery and its neighboring structure. Secondly, MSCT could ensure the exact etiology of every person of vertebral-basilar insufficiency Such as the disease of vertebra artery and its neighboring structure of transverse foramen and sympathetic nervous. Thirdly, MSCT could be used to quantify the degree of vertebral-basilar insufficiency. Eventually, MSCT could be used to study the difference of bilateral vertebral artery's diameter between right-handed persons and left-handed persons.
